Logging In

New users will receive a system generated message with a temporary password. When logging in for the first time at propra.app, you will be prompted to create a new password.


Upon logging in, you will prompted to enter your first property.
Learn more: Adding a New Property and Unit



When getting started with adding property information, here is the information that would be helpful to have on-hand:

  • Property & Unit Information: addresses, unit specs such as number of bedrooms/bathrooms and square footage (if desired)
  • Owner Information: who/which entities own which properties, management fees
  • Current Lease Information: rent amounts and other recurring monthly fees broken out by category, start & end dates, renewal terms, security deposit information, tenant contact information (email needed for tenant's to submit maintenance requests or login to the resident portal), preferred payment methods


Left-hand menu in PropraThe left-hand menu displays Propra's main functional areas and serves as the primary navigation tool.


Dashboard: Your landing page showing maintenance requests requiring attention, overview of your portfolio, and unit status summaries based on expiry thresholds.


Requests: Manage maintenance requests. View open requests, check provided information and photos, and assign visits as needed.

Properties: Create and manage properties, units, and leases. Track building specs, suppliers, amenities, utilities, insurance documents, and more.

Suppliers: Maintain a list of vendors and their information. Preferred suppliers from Properties are added automatically here. All listed suppliers are available for use in Accounting, if activated.


Operators: Manage contact information for maintenance staff and contractors.

Tenants: Automatically populated by lease creation. Track and manage tenant contact information and lease history.


Owners: Add and manage property and/or condo owners. Track and manage contact information and management fees.

Announcements: Send one-way communications to tenants and owners. Create and schedule announcements or send voice memos.

Campaigns: Manage applications and lease signing for vacant units. System-generated campaigns can be activated and monitored.


Accounting: Comprehensive service accounting module, enabling accrual-based accounting down to the unit level. Automate rent rolls, deposit, and management fee batches. Manage receivables and payables and generate reports.

Updating Account Settings


Navigate to Account (under Settings in the left-hand side menu) to update account and user information.


Account Settings page in Propra

  • Account: Update your company's contact information. Determine whether you'd prefer residents to provide desired appointment times when requesting maintenance. Manage users and teams.

  • My Profile: Manage personal information for your user record and notification preferences.

  • Lease and Unit: Define monthly fee labels, set expiry thresholds for lease agreements, and specify required documents for use in applications

  • Accounting: Configure financial settings (only available if accounting is activated).
